Access and Resource Center
The Access and Resource Center (ARC) is an office of the courts offering these free services for people who don't have an attorney:
- Information about Vermont state court processes.
- Help with Vermont state court forms.
- Information about ways to get the help of an attorney.
Free interpreter services are available. Staff do not provide legal advice.

Case types include:
- divorce
- eviction
- expungement or sealing of criminal records
- formal and small estates
- guardianship
- name change
- parentage
- relief from abuse
- small claims
- stalking
- traffic matters
- and other case types
